A person with serious electrical injury should be moved only when _______.

Explanation:
Move them only when there is immediate danger to their life. If the person is in peril—such as a fire, the risk of being drawn into water, or other hazards—taking action to remove them from the danger is necessary, but only if you can do so without becoming injured yourself. If you can safely de-energize the electrical source or separate them with a non-conductive object, that should be done to eliminate the risk before handling them. If there is no urgent threat, stay with the person and call for medical help; moving them could cause additional harm, and the priority is to avoid adding injury while waiting for professionals.
